当前位置:首页> 个人网站> 论个人网站建设之PHP、ASP、ASP.NET比较

论个人网站建设之PHP、ASP、ASP.NET比较

随着互联网技术的快速发展,个人网站的建设成为一种流行趋势。对于选择哪种技术进行个人网站开发,PHP、ASP、ASP.NET等语言备受关注。本文将深入探讨就个人网站而言,PHP、ASP和ASP.NET三个技术的优劣。

PHP

PHP是一种开源的服务器端脚本语言,适用于各种Web开发。在个人网站建设方面,PHP具有以下优势:

1. 开发成本低:PHP易于学习,上手快,不需要高昂的培训和购买开发工具的成本。
  2. 广泛的应用场景:PHP在服务器端有强大的功能,可以用于构建各种类型的网站,包括动态网页、数据库驱动的网站等。
  3. 社区支持强大:PHP拥有庞大的开发者社区,有大量的教程和资源可供学习。

ASP(Active Server Pages)

ASP是一种服务器端脚本环境,主要用于Web开发。在个人网站建设方面,ASP的优点主要体现在:

1. 方便快捷:ASP可以直接在服务器端执行代码,无需将页面发送到客户端再执行,从而提高了网页的响应速度。
  2. 易于集成:ASP可以与Microsoft的数据库系统(如SQL Server)无缝集成,方便进行数据操作和存储。

ASP.NET

ASP.NET是微软推出的一个用于构建Web应用程序的框架。在个人网站建设方面,ASP.NET的优势如下:

1. 安全性高:ASP.NET具有强大的安全机制,可以保护网站免受攻击。
  2. 性能卓越:ASP.NET利用了微软的.NET框架,具有高效的执行速度和强大的功能。
  3. 丰富的控件库:ASP.NET提供了丰富的控件库,可以快速构建复杂的Web应用程序。

综合比较

在选择技术进行个人网站建设时,需根据具体需求和场景进行选择。从易用性角度看,PHP和ASP相对简单易学,适合初学者快速上手;而ASP.NET虽然功能强大,但学习成本相对较高。从应用场景看,PHP和ASP更适用于需要快速搭建、对数据库操作需求较多的个人网站;而ASP.NET则更适合构建大型、复杂的Web应用程序。还需考虑开发工具的丰富程度、社区支持等因素。


  就个人网站而言,选择哪种技术并没有绝对的好坏之分。根据自身需求和场景选择合适的技术至关重要。如果需要快速搭建一个简单易用的个人网站,PHP和ASP是不错的选择;如果需要构建一个大型、复杂的Web应用程序并追求更高的安全性和性能,那么可以考虑使用ASP.NET。无论选择哪种技术,都需要不断学习和实践,才能更好地发挥其优势。

以上内容基于实际技术特点和实际应用场景的分析比较,未包含客套话和其他任何说明,旨在为个人网站建设者提供参考依据。本文未出现AI生成的痕迹词,内容真实可信。